Ten Migrants Repatriated to Cuba

The Cayman Islands Customs and Border Control Service (CBC) repatriated four (4) migrants to the Republic of Cuba on Thursday, 9  November 2023 and six (6) on Thursday, 26 October 2023.  In total the ten (10) male migrants were accompanied by Customs & Border Control Officers on two (2) separate non-chartered Cayman Airways flights which departed Grand Cayman for Havana, Cuba at approximately 6.50pm. Director for Customs & Border Control, Charles Clifford said “Thank you to the CBC Officers and the CBC Migration Management team who continues to process migrants and organize the repatriation flights.” Both repatriation flights went without incident.
